python pandas выбрать строки, соответствующие одному условию, и записать в новый файл csv - PullRequest
0 голосов
/ 07 августа 2020

Я хочу выбрать строки, соответствующие условию, и записать их в новый файл csv. Вот мой код и некоторые образцы данных, и я уверен, что тип id - строка. Он дает мне только строку заголовка в новом файле.

введите описание изображения здесь

import pandas as pd

df = pd.read_csv("data.csv")
df[(df['id'] == '48')].to_csv("out.csv", index=False)

Интересно, где проблема. Спасибо за помощь!

1 Ответ

1 голос
/ 07 августа 2020

Это может происходить из-за того, что id будет числовым значением.

import pandas as pd

df = pd.read_csv("data.csv")
df[(df['id'] == 48)].to_csv("out.csv", index=False)
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...